* fix: normalize task IDs to numbers on load to fix comparison issues When tasks.json contains string IDs (e.g., "5" instead of 5), task lookups fail because the code uses parseInt() and strict equality (===) for comparisons. This fix normalizes all task and subtask IDs to numbers when loading the JSON, ensuring consistent comparisons throughout the codebase without requiring changes to multiple comparison locations.
